diff --git a/.config/linux/system/module/common/Dotfiles.nix b/.config/linux/system/module/common/Dotfiles.nix index f7cfbf6..fc3d29c 100644 --- a/.config/linux/system/module/common/Dotfiles.nix +++ b/.config/linux/system/module/common/Dotfiles.nix @@ -26,11 +26,13 @@ ${lib.getExe pkgs.git} clean -f }; ${lib.getExe pkgs.git} pull + [[ "$UID" = "0" ]] && [[ "$HOSTNAME" != "live" ]] && nix rebuild ''; }; timer = { timerConfig = { OnCalendar = "daily"; + Persistent = true; Unit = "dotfiles.service"; }; wantedBy = [ "timers.target" ];